Global Hospital Surgical Disinfectants Market Segments Analysis
Global hospital surgical disinfectants market is segmented by product formulation, chemical composition, application type, procurement model, and region. Based on product formulation, the market is segmented into liquid disinfectants, spray disinfectants, disinfectant wipes, and others. Based on chemical composition, the market is segmented into alcohol-based formulations, quaternary ammonium compounds, chlorine and hydrogen peroxide formulations, Glutaraldehyde and Ortho-phthalaldehyde, and others. Based on application type, the market is segmented into surgical instrument disinfection, pre-operative skin preparation, surgical table and surface disinfection, medical device and equipment sterilization, and others. Based on procurement model, the market is segmented into Direct Institutional B2B and medical supply distribution networks. Based on region, the market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, and Middle East & Africa.
Driver of the Global Hospital Surgical Disinfectants Market
The increasing demand for surgical procedures in hospitals is driving the necessity for advanced disinfectants, as medical facilities prioritize robust antimicrobial solutions to ensure the safety of patients and staff. Infection control protocols are further encouraging the adoption of broad-spectrum disinfectants that align with current sterilization practices, influencing purchasing choices and guiding product innovation. Hospitals are seeking effective and fast-acting disinfectants that can seamlessly integrate into their existing workflows and sterilization processes. Consequently, this demand is motivating suppliers to diversify their product offerings and enhance their distribution networks to meet the evolving needs of healthcare environments.
Restraints in the Global Hospital Surgical Disinfectants Market
The Global Hospital Surgical Disinfectants market faces significant restraints due to the high costs associated with specialized surgical disinfectants. Healthcare providers operating under budget constraints are compelled to make selective purchasing decisions, often opting for more affordable alternatives. This financial pressure may lead to delays in adopting new formulations, despite their proven clinical advantages, as budget managers weigh short-term expenditures against long-term benefits. Smaller hospitals, in particular, may be forced to prioritize basic infection control products. Furthermore, the high pricing can hinder market penetration and adoption rates, creating a challenging environment for balancing efficacy claims with cost-effective solutions.
